Bean-to Cup Machines

A bean-to-cup machine crushes whole beans in order to make your coffee with the push of a button. You can enjoy a rich and full-bodied cup of coffee that is freshly prepared according to your preferences. This type of coffe machine bean to cup eliminates the need to purchase additional items like sachets and pods which can cause waste or environmental pollution.

They provide a wide selection of drinks and come in a variety of sizes, meaning you can find one that is suitable for your workplace or the environment you work in. Some machines also come with a variety of settings that can be customized, so you can brew your coffee exactly what you prefer. We've even seen machines that let you set your grind size, temperature, and more. You can also save your preference to ensure that you make the perfect cup every time.

Although there are a lot of advantages to this kind of coffee machine, it is important to remember that it requires a larger initial expenditure than other types of machine. It is also necessary to clean and decal your machine on a regular basis to ensure that it is operating at its best.

Also consider the amount of space your machine will occupy on your work surface. The good news is that a lot of modern coffee machines are available in a range of streamlined designs and require less space than traditional models. This can be advantageous in the event that you're not able to find counter space at work.

Coffee Makers that have a built-in grinder

With a coffee maker that has a built-in bean grinder you can enjoy freshly ground beans at the touch of a button. The majority of models store whole coffee beans in a hopper and then grind them prior dispensing into the brew basket. This reduces the amount pre-ground beans that get old and result in less flavorful coffee with time. It also eliminates the necessity for an additional grinder and saves kitchen space, making it ideal for smaller spaces or households.

bean to cup automatic coffee machine-to-cup machines are not only more convenient, but they also help save money and the environment by reducing waste items such as thermal sleeves, paper cups and napkins made of paper. They are also simpler to clean than traditional machines that require a complicated process called backflushing to get rid of accumulated ground from the portafilter as well as the group head.

Find a model that has a durable steel blade grinder. Blade grinders are more affordable however they are more susceptible to wear out. Some grinders can be adjusted in their sizes of grinding, so you can customize the flavor to suit your preference. Some models come with an option to program the machine off and on at designated times, conserving energy by not running all day long.

The capacity of your coffee maker is likewise important. This may be determined by the number of people in your home who drink massive amounts of coffee every morning or if you frequently host guests and need to prepare espresso drinks. Some models brew entire pots of coffee, while others are able to make just one serving at a time, similar to pod-based brewers.

Coffee Makers with Pods

Pod coffee machines use pre-packaged capsules (also called pods) to make hot cups of coffee or espresso. They can regulate the temperature and pressure of the water, leading to consistency in taste and quality. The pod machines are simple to use and offer many beverages. They are more expensive than bean-to cup machines and offer limited customization options. Moreover their single-use design contributes to the creation of waste, which can cause harm to the environment.

The Keurig K-Cup Machine is one of the most popular pod-based coffee brewers that are available. It is available in various sizes to suit your needs and includes a water reservoir that is removable and can hold up to 40 ounces of coffee. It also comes with an integrated milk frother that can be used to make cappuccinos and lattes.

The Dedica Single-Serve Coffee Maker is another pod-based brewer that's worth a look. It can create a single or double shot of espresso or a cup hot coffee. Customers love it and it comes in a variety of colors.

When choosing a coffee machine for your home, you should take into consideration a variety of factors, including the type of machine that you want to use, its user-friendliness, and its maintenance requirements. Bean-to cup machines require more maintenance due to their grinder, brewing mechanism and the large reservoir of water. In addition, they might require regular rinsing and descaling. Because they don't contain any grinding or mechanisms for brewing The pod-based models tends to be more easy to maintain.
